When you walk into a hotel room, you often see a strip of cloth placed across the bottom of the bed. Many people notice it but don’t know why it’s there. This cloth is called a bed runner, and it is not just for decoration. It has several useful purposes.
1. It Makes the Room Look Nice
The bed runner usually has bright colors or stylish patterns. It stands out against the white sheets and makes the bed look more elegant and welcoming.
2. It Protects the Sheets from Food
Many guests like to eat in bed while relaxing. White sheets can easily get stained by food or drinks. The darker cloth helps protect the bedding from spills and crumbs. Families with kids often find this helpful because it’s easier to clean.
3. It’s a Place to Put Personal Items
When guests enter their room, they often place bags, phones, or laptops on the bed. These items may carry dirt or germs. The bed runner gives them a cleaner spot to put their things without dirtying the white sheets.
4. It Protects the Bed from Dirty Feet
Some people lie on the bed while still wearing socks or even shoes. Since footwear can bring dirt, the cloth acts as a barrier. Guests can rest their feet on it without staining the sheets.
5. It Can Be Used in Other Ways
Some travelers use it as a small exercise mat. In certain cases, it can also provide extra protection for the bedding when needed. This shows that the cloth is quite versatile.
Final Thoughts
The cloth across hotel beds is not just for style. It makes the room look better, keeps the sheets clean, and gives guests a convenient place to put their things or rest their feet. Next time you stay in a hotel, you’ll know it’s there for more than just decoration.
